Landscaping costs depend on the specific needs of your property. Several factors influence the final total, including the overall square footage, the current condition of your soil, and the types of plants or materials you select for the project. Larger yards or steep slopes often require more labor hours and specialized equipment to manage safely. Choosing premium stone, complex irrigation setups, or mature trees will also shift the budget higher compared to basic lawn maintenance or simple mulch installations. A landscaping supplier provides the raw materials you need for your outdoor projects, such as mulch, soil, gravel, and pavers. You need one when you are ready to start a DIY installation or need a large delivery of bulk items for a property refresh. These suppliers focus on moving heavy materials to your driveway, helping you avoid the hassle of multiple trips to a hardware store.

Common landscape styles include formal, informal, Japanese, cottage, and xeriscaping. In Lancaster, xeriscaping, focusing on drought-tolerant plants and minimal water usage, is a very practical and popular choice. Your personal preference and the local environment should guide your decision.
